# Hey plugin folks! These constants drive the batch resizer in Snapcrate's
# CLI (the `crate-resize` command). If your plugin hooks into the resize
# pipeline, you'll want to know the defaults before overriding anything.
# Most of these were picked by trial and error on the Feldmore test corpus,
# so don't treat them as sacred — but do benchmark before you change them,
# because the thumbnail pass is surprisingly sensitive to worker counts.
# Bigger isn't always faster here. The current tuning values are below.

tuning table, yahap-hahip:
BUDGETS = {
    "praiel": 88,
    "quenox": 61,
    "nordor": 332,
    "gorix": 835,
    "ruswyn": 186,
}

### Step 4: Stabilize the integration tests

Heads up: the Tollgate payments suite is flaky mostly because tests share one sandbox ledger. Before migrating, give each test run its own namespace and bump the settlement poll timeout — the old default is way too tight. Once that's in place, reruns should drop to near zero. The test harness picks up these configuration values at startup.

config for hahip-yajep:
holix:
  log_level: error
  metrics_host: metrics.holix.qorvellabs.internal
  pin: 9600
  pool_size: 8

Briefing for Leadership Review — Orvane Systems. We propose moving all Claristat customers to annual billing from Q3. Churn modelling shows minimal attrition risk; cash-flow improves materially in year one. Support and finance workflows are ready. Monthly plans remain available at a premium for legacy accounts. The strategic context appears in the confidential note below.

management briefing: Novethax Group plans to lower the Tammir list price by 4 percent in June.

**Action Item PM-12:** The Feedwright validator silently accepted podcast feeds with malformed duration tags, which later broke downstream ingestion at Casterly. New team members should understand that validator warnings must be promoted to hard failures whenever a schema field affects playback. Owner: the ingestion squad, due next sprint. The full remediation checklist and test matrix live on the internal page below.

operations page: https://confluence.lumicsys.internal/projects/display/projects/display